intraductal carcinoma [also called DCIS or ductal carcinoma in situ]

(IN-tra-DUCK-tul car-sih-NO-ma)

Abnormal breast cells that involve only the lining of a milk duct. These cells have not spread outside the duct into the normal surrounding breast tissue.
